Abstract
The present invention provides a kind of photo-therapeutic instruments based on LED lamp bead array, including:LED lamp bead array, including plurality of LEDs lamp bead, and plurality of LEDs lamp bead is arranged according to default array way;Frequency controller is connect with LED lamp bead array, the flicker frequency for controlling LED lamp bead array;Graphics controller is connect with LED lamp bead array, the display content for controlling LED lamp bead array.Frequency controller control LED lamp bead array sends out signal specific, to intensify the perception of patient, intensifies the corresponding of brain difference maincenter, to reach enhancing therapeutic effect.

Background technology
Central nervous system is the most main part of nerve system of human body, including respiratory center, heat-regulating centers, language
Maincenter, memory centre, logic judgment maincenter etc..It is the vitals of the thinking activities of the mankind.When central nervous system occurs
When disease, serious consequence will be caused.The wherein silent disease in Olds sea is a kind of serious volume nervous centralis being happened in the elderly
Systemic disease.Alzheimer disease is a kind of nervous system degenerative disease of the progress sexual development of onset concealment.Clinically with
Memory disorders, aphasia, appraxia, agnosia, the damage of visual space technical ability, execution dysfunction and personality and behavior change etc. are comprehensive
Dementia performance is characterized, and the cause of disease is unknown so far, also lacks effective treatment means always.
Recently, Hannah F. Iaccarino et al. researchs find that the LED lamp bead using specific frequency flicker can be effective
Amyloid protein in the silent disease rat brain in Olds sea is suffered from ground reduction, disease [the Hannah F. so that alleviation or treatment Olds sea are write from memory
Iaccarino et al., Nature 540, 230-235 (2016)]。
But, the brain of people will want complicated more than mouse, and central nervous system differentiation is more, including each maincenter distance compared with
Far, as only can only stimulate visual centre with simple LED lamp bead and reduce the amyloid protein of visual centre system, brain other
Therapeutic effect is not poor for part, is thus write from memory disease patient and improper using simple LED lamp bead treatment mankind's Olds sea.

Photo-therapeutic instrument provided by the invention based on LED lamp bead array, the advantageous effect brought are:
In the present invention, frequency controller control LED lamp bead array sends out signal specific, to intensify the perception of patient, intensifies big
Brain difference maincenter it is corresponding, to reach enhancing therapeutic effect.
In addition, in the present invention, LED lamp bead is blue-ray LED lamp bead, stronger to the inhibition of epiphysin by blue light, to biology
The daily rhythm and pace of moving things of body influences maximum, and the irradiation of blue light can be effectively increased the activity and Nighttime sleep on patient's daytime.This
Outside, body is strongest to the reaction of blue light, substantially increases the therapeutic effect for the diseases such as disease of writing from memory to Olds sea.Further more, the light
Therapeutic equipment is write from memory in addition to can effectively treat Olds sea other than disease, such as hyperactivity, child's autism, absent minded, nervous centralis
Allodynic caused by problem, depression, anxiety disorder etc. central nervous system symptom are attained by slow using the photo-therapeutic instrument
Solution or therapeutic effect.
Secondly, it is furnished with corresponding loud speaker in the photo-therapeutic instrument, sends out sound wave identical with LED lamp bead flicker frequency,
With this, LED lamp bead array is broadcast out while graphics controller shows that LED lamp bead array flickers content and shows content, not only
It can promote the contact of auditory center system and other cental systems enhancing therapeutic effect, and for old age visually impaired
For patient, sound therapy can be as the useful supplement or replacement of light treatment.
Finally, in photo-therapeutic instrument further include the frequency modulation being connect with LED lamp bead array or amplitude modulation supersonic generator, ultrasonic wave
Generator is used to broadcast the content of LED lamp bead array flicker, and the flicker frequency of the frequency modulation of ultrasonic wave or amplitude modulation frequency and LED lamp bead
Rate is identical.The penetration capacity of ultrasonic wave within the organization is stronger, can directly act on brain without human ear.Suitable for there is vision barrier
Hinder the patient with dysacousis.

It is a kind of embodiment schematic diagram of the photo-therapeutic instrument provided by the invention based on LED lamp bead array as shown in Figure 1, from
It can be seen from the figure that includes in the photo-therapeutic instrument 100:LED lamp bead array 110, frequency controller 120 and graphics controller
130, FREQUENCY CONTROL 120 and graphics controller 130 are connect with LED lamp bead array 110 respectively.Include in LED lamp bead array 110
Plurality of LEDs lamp bead, and the plurality of LEDs lamp bead is arranged according to default array way;During the work time, frequency controller 120 is controlled
The flicker frequency of LED lamp bead array 110 processed, graphics controller 130 control the display content of LED lamp bead array.
In the present embodiment, frequency controller 120 controls each in LED lamp bead array 110 respectively according to preset rules
The flicker frequency of LED lamp bead controls 110 flicker of LED lamp bead array by frequency controller 120 and sends out signal specific stimulation trouble
At the same time person controls the display content of LED lamp bead array by graphics controller 130.Specifically, signal specific here be can
To stimulate the information of patient(Including arbitrary information known to patient), can be the name of patient/relatives, pet name e.g., it can also
For logical operation rule known to the patients such as multiplication pithy formula, intensify the perception of patient with this, intensify the corresponding of brain difference maincenter,
Reach enhancing therapeutic effect.
In the present embodiment, the flicker frequency of LED lamp bead array 110 is 30-50Hz, and LED lamp bead is blue LED lamp
Pearl improves the therapeutic effect of therapeutic equipment with this.In one example, the flicker frequency of the LED lamp bead array 110 is 40Hz.
In one example, as shown in Fig. 2, in the photo-therapeutic instrument 100, including LED lamp bead array 110, frequency controller
120 and graphics controller 130, and frequency controller 120 controls LED lamp bead array 110 and shows name " Zhang San ", then LED light
While pearl array 110 sends out the information by way of flicker, the name " Zhang San " is shown in graphics controller 130, with this
The visual system that patient is stimulated while stimulating patient's central nervous system, enhances therapeutic effect.
The above embodiment is improved to obtain present embodiment, as shown in figure 3, in the present embodiment, light treatment
In instrument 100 other than including above-mentioned LED lamp bead array 110, frequency controller 120 and graphics controller 130, further include with
The loud speaker 140 that LED lamp bead array 110 connects, the content for broadcasting the flicker of LED lamp bead array 110, and loud speaker 140
Carrier frequency is identical as the flicker frequency of LED lamp bead.Show that LED lamp bead array 110 flickers the same of content in graphics controller 130
When broadcast out LED lamp bead array 110 and show content, can not only promote the contact of auditory center system and other cental systems to increase
Strong therapeutic effect, and for gerontal patient visually impaired, sound therapy can be as the useful supplement of light treatment
Or it substitutes.
In one example, as shown in figure 4, in the photo-therapeutic instrument 100, including LED lamp bead array 110, frequency controller
120 and graphics controller 130, and frequency controller 120 controls LED lamp bead array 110 and shows name " Zhang San ", then LED light
While pearl array 110 sends out the information by way of flicker, the name " Zhang San " is shown in graphics controller 130, is raised one's voice
Device 140 broadcasts out the name " Zhang San " simultaneously, and the optic nerve of patient is stimulated while stimulating patient's central nervous system with this
System and auditory nervous system help to further enhance therapeutic effect.
The above embodiment is improved to obtain present embodiment, as shown in figure 5, in the present embodiment, light treatment
In instrument 100 in addition to include above-mentioned LED lamp bead array 110, frequency controller 120, graphics controller 130 and loud speaker 140 it
Outside, further include the frequency modulation being connect with LED lamp bead array 110 or amplitude modulation supersonic generator 150, for broadcasting LED lamp bead array
The content of flicker, and the frequency modulation of ultrasonic wave or amplitude modulation frequency are identical as the flicker frequency of LED lamp bead.It is aobvious in graphics controller 130
Show and LED lamp bead array is broadcast out by loud speaker 140 and supersonic generator 150 while LED lamp bead array 110 flickers content
110 display contents, can not only promote the contact enhancing therapeutic effect of auditory center system and other cental systems, but also for
For gerontal patient visually impaired, sound therapy can be as the useful supplement or replacement of light treatment;In addition, ultrasonic wave exists
Penetration capacity in tissue is stronger, and brain can be directly acted on without human ear, reinforces therapeutic effect.
